#2a2899 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2a2899 is composed of 16.5% red, 15.7%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 73.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 241.1 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 37.8%. #2a2899 color hex could be obtained by blending #5450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#2a2899 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2a2899 has RGB values of R:42, G:40,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 2762905.

Shades and Tints of #2a2899

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04030d is the darkest color, while #fdf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a2899

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5c65 is the less saturated color, while #0603be is the most saturated one.
